BASIC REQUIREMENTS:

  • Must be at least 18 years of age.
  • Must possess basic reading, writing, and arithmetic skills.
  • Basic computer skills required including use of MS Office (Word, Excel & Outlook), with a willingness to learn new software programs. Experience with Epicor Prophet 21 a plus.
  • Must possess the ability to read and differentiate alpha/numeric characters and be attentive to details.
  • Ability to lift up to 70 pounds.
  • Mechanical background and forklift certification (applicable state certification) are a plus.
  • Ability to drive a manual transmission may be required.
  • Valid driver’s license and acceptable driving record may be required.
    Physical Demands and Work Environment: Job requires frequent lifting up to 70 pounds, stooping, reaching above shoulder level, pushing, pulling, constantly walking/standing on cement flooring and climbing ladders as needed. Working conditions involve a fast-paced warehouse environment containing moving equipment, fluctuating temperature, and inventory in various storage arrangements.
    The physical demands and work environment reflected are representative of those encountered by employees when performing the essential job functions. Reasonable accommodations may be made to accommodate individuals with disabilities perform the essential functions of the job.

Responsibilities:

PRIMARY DUTIES:

  • Receive products, including unloading.
  • Verify incoming product & receive into system.
  • Allocate, distribute, pull/pick product in proper location.
  • Operate RF scanner, if required.
  • Package and stage materials or products for shipping (shrink wrapping, boxing, labeling).
  • Ship products utilizing various methods from national carriers to customer vehicles.
  • Assist with inventory control and cycle counting.
  • Administer quality control, ensuring damaged product is not received or sent.
  • Make local pickups and deliveries.
  • Fabrication and use of complex machinery for kitting manufacturing may be required.
  • Build hose assemblies and assist with testing and finishing, if applicable.
  • Complete all required paperwork in a timely manner, including item location and invoicing.
  • Complete forklift/safety orientation course(s); operate forklift as needed.
  • Communicate in a positive manner with delivery personnel and team members to ensure proper flow of orders & products.
  • Maintain a safe, clean and organized work area.
  • Comply with all company rules, policies and procedures.
  • Adhere to strict Safety Guidelines.
